“YN” usually means “yes/no.” It is used when someone wants a quick answer to a question, especially in texting, chat, or online forms.
People use “YN” in short messages when they want a simple reply without extra words. For example, someone might ask “YN?” to mean “Yes or no?” It is common in casual online conversations and fast back-and-forth texting.
Meaning & Usage
“YN” is a short way to ask for a yes or no answer. It saves time and keeps messages brief. You may see it in texts, social media, or online polls.
Examples
Text: “Are you coming tonight? YN?”
Chat: “Need a reply by 5 PM — YN.”
Context / Common Use
“YN” is most often used in informal communication. It is not usually used in formal writing or professional emails.
